#046b1d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#046b1d is composed of 1.6% red, 42%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.9%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 134.6 degrees, a saturation of 92.8% and a lightness of 21.8%. #046b1d color hex could be obtained by blending #08d63a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#046b1d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000c03 is the darkest color, while #f9fffa is the lightest one.
